Transaction 951640f6fa6f34053289026cfe40b678427e72ffacd70b858d06804c6d525487
1 Input
1 Output
-
951640f6fa6f34053289026cfe40b678427e72ffacd70b858d06804c6d525487:0
- value
- 23004
- script pubkey
- OP_0 OP_PUSHBYTES_32 1aac3f8f7d47e484ac201ae75f4a56b5faca79346a0d47ca5983e4691e088962
- address
- bc1qr2krlrmagljgftpqrtn47jjkkhav57f5dgx50jjes0jxj8sg393qc0ptl6